North Montana Line

Milwaukee Road North Montana Line

Name: North Montana Line Layout designer: Dan Lewis Scale: N (1:160) Size: 18 x 24 feet Prototype: Milwaukee Road Locale: central Montana Era: 1953-54 Style: walk-in Mainline run: 115 feet Minimum radius: 121⁄2″ Minimum turnout: no. 6 (main), no. 4 (industrial spurs) Maximum grade: 2.2 percent Originally appeared in the September 2011 issue of Model […]

New Jersey, Indiana & Illinois RR

Name: New Jersey, Indiana & Illinois RR Layout designer: Dan Lawecki Scale: HO (1:87.1) Size: 21 x 24 feet Prototype: NJI&I (Wabash subsidiary from 1926 to 1966; Norfolk & Western branch line thereafter) Locale: South Bend, Ind. Era: 1920 or 1975 Style: walk-in Mainline run: 88 feet Minimum radius: 24 inches Minimum turnout: no. 6 […]

Chesapeake & Ohio Ry. Logan Subdivision

CO Logan Subdivision

Name: C&O Logan Subdivision Layout designer: Jeff Ashby Scale: N (1:160) Size: 9 x 15 feet Prototype: freelanced, inspired by the Chesapeake & Ohio Locale: West Virginia Era: early 1950s Style: walk-in with multilevel peninsula Mainline run: 99 feet Minimum radius: 10″ Minimum turnout: no. 4 Originally appeared in the July 2011 issue of Model […]
